The lyrics of "Grand Theft Autumn / Where Is Your Boy" by Blurain convey a sense of longing, regret, and a feeling of being replaced. The song is about a person reflecting on a past relationship and hoping that their ex-boyfriend has found someone who treats them well, hoping that he is a gentleman. It suggests that the protagonist still cares about the ex-boyfriend, as they write a song dedicated to him.

The lyrics also imply that the protagonist feels a sense of inferiority and inadequacy compared to the new person in their ex-boyfriend's life. They mention that they could be an accident, implying that they may not be as good or significant as the new person. However, they also express that they are still trying, possibly indicating a desire to win back their ex-boyfriend.

The line "You were the last good thing about this part of town" suggests that the relationship was a positive and meaningful part of the protagonist's life, and now that it's over, they feel a sense of loss and nostalgia.

Overall, the lyrics convey a bittersweet feeling of holding onto the past, wishing for a second chance, and feeling uncertain about the ex-boyfriend's current relationship. It reflects the complexities of emotions experienced after a breakup and the longing for the person and the connection they shared.
